Question
multiply. write your answer in simplest form.\\(\sqrt{7} \cdot \sqrt{3}\\)
Step1: Recall the property of square roots
The property of square roots states that for non - negative real numbers \(a\) and \(b\), \(\sqrt{a}\cdot\sqrt{b}=\sqrt{a\times b}\). Here, \(a = 7\) and \(b=3\).
Step2: Apply the property
Substitute \(a = 7\) and \(b = 3\) into the formula \(\sqrt{a}\cdot\sqrt{b}=\sqrt{a\times b}\). So we have \(\sqrt{7}\cdot\sqrt{3}=\sqrt{7\times3}\).
Step3: Calculate the product inside the square root
Calculate \(7\times3 = 21\). So \(\sqrt{7\times3}=\sqrt{21}\).
